CHOOSING THE RIGHT AUTOMATED IMAGING SOLUTION
When choosing the most appropriate automated imaging solution for your needs, there are a number of questions to consider:
What types of material do I need to measure? Will I only measure samples as a wet dispersion or do I need the flexibility to measure dry powders as well? Do I need to measure samples collected on a specific substrate such as a filter membrane? Over what particle size range do I need to measure?
Where will the instrument be used? Will it be used in central R&D as a shared resource where there are many users and different types of samples might be measured? Will it be used in a QC environment where simple method setup and rapid measurement times are more important?
Will my needs change in the future? Will different types of sample be measured in the future, such as dry powders or suspensions in solvents? Will options such as chemical identification be a valuable enhancement of capability?
